Despite the mizzle, there were birds to be found including the reappearance of some Tundra Bean Geese with 4 in the Lower Frome Valley along with 37 Russian White-fronted Geese just off the Wareham bypass causeway and the Glossy Ibis flock of 10 were seen just up river too. At the PCW Drain there were 22+ Common Chiffchaff with the 2 Siberian Chiffchaff and 2 Firecrest. The Red-necked Grebe was still off Jerry’s Point along with 2 Slavonian Grebe, 12 Black-necked Grebe and 7 Great Northern Diver. A drake Pochard was on Poole Park boating lake, both adult Peregrines were looking soggy on the Asda flats mid-morning and 8 Spoonbill were on Shipstal Point.
